A team of experts is examining the reliability of lie dector tests. To determine the probability that a lie detector test is correct, a lie detector test is given to a group of students. Unknown to the experts, 80% of the students are to to be truthful and 20% are told to lie occasionally. At the conclusion od the test, the experts judged 85% of the truthful students as truthful and 60% of the liars as liars.
A.) If the lie detector test tells the expert that the person is truthful, what is the probability that the person is a liar?
B.) If the test indicates that the person is a liar, what is the probability that the person is truthful?
